Worst food experience. We came for the St. Patrick's Day special and were disgusted. Ordered the Reuben Wrap, a new addition to the menu, and was described the same as the Reuben sandwich on their regular menu: "Lean, hand-cut Corned Beef...". Nothing about this meat was lean. Felt like we were eating thick-cut rubber. Told our waitress (who was actually lovely), she said she could discount the meal after talking to the manager. Manager came to our table and said "we probably won't put it on the menu next year" but did nothing to discount our meal or make up for this disgusting experience. Never coming back.

My sister and I were at The Village Tavern in South Elgin on Monday for the corned beef and cabbage. It was not good and it was overpriced. But my biggest issue is with the bill.

We were charged 15.7% sales tax when it should have been 7.5%.

I brought this to the server's attention but she did not adjust the bill and just said that she doesn't know anything about the tax. She said the manager had just left and she couldn't reach her.

At my request, she did text me later with an explanation where the math did not add up nor the reason why it happened. I took her up on her offer to have the owner call me. That never happened.

She said that they corrected the problem but I would recommend checking your bill carefully if you go there.
